|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| What is kyphosis? | exaggereated curvature of the thoracic spine |
| What is lordosis? | exaggerated curvature of the lumbar spine |
| What is coliosis? | exaggereated lateral curvature |
| Assess joints for? | warmth, inflammation, edema, stiffness, crepitus, deformities, tenderness, limitations, or instability |
| What is hypertrophy? | enlargement of muscle due to strengthing |
| what is atrophy? | a decrease in muscle size due to disease |
| What is alert? | client is responsive and able to fully respond |
| What is lethargy? | client canopen the eyes and respond, but is drowsy and falls asleep readily |
| What is abtundation? | the client needs to be lightly shaken to respond |
| What is stupor? | the client required painful stimuli to achieve a brief response |
| What is coma? | there is o response to repeated painfl stimuli |
| What is decorticate rigidity? | flexion and internal rotation of upper extremity joints and legs |
| What is decerebrate rigidity? | neck and elbow extension, with the wrists and fingers flexed |
| How do you assess recent memory? | ask the client to repeat a series of numbers |
| How do you assess remote memory? | ask the client to state his birth date |
| How do you assess level and fund of knowledge? | ask what he knows about his current hopitilization |
| How do you assess ability for calculation? | ask to count backwards |
| How do you assess judgement? | ask about what solutions they would pick |
| How do you assess though process? | changing topics |
| How do you assess thought content? | presence of delusions, hallucinations, and other ideas |
| What tests assess balance? | romberg and heel to toe walk |
| What is two point discrimination? | using papter clips to determine the distance at which the two points are felt as one |
| What is stereognosis? | put object in clients hand and ask them to identify |
| What is graphesthesia? | ask the client to identify a number drawn on his palm |
